Introduction

I was always a nobody in the pack, the orphan everyone tolerated but never truly accepted. Kian was the only person who made me feel different, like I belonged somewhere. He was my best friend, my safe haven, and secretly, my greatest love. On the night he became Alpha, a moment of passion made me believe that maybe, just maybe, there could be a future for us.

But everything fell apart the next day when he found his fated mate and chose her as Luna. My heart was shattered. There was no reason to stay anymore. I left the pack that same day, vowing never to look back.

In the human world, I rebuilt my life. I became a successful doctor and raised the three miracles Kian never knew existed—our children. I thought the past was buried, that Kian would never be a part of my life again.

Until he came back. Betrayed by his Luna and broken, he sought me out, demanding that I return to the pack to help him. I refused. I owed him nothing.

But Kian didn’t take no for an answer. He had me kidnapped and brought back to the pack I had sworn never to return to. Now, he says I’m his second-chance mate. But I can’t feel the bond. Years of wolfsbane erased that connection, leaving only the scars of the past.

He says he’s changed. That he wants me and the family I built on my own. But how can I trust the Alpha who destroyed me? And how can I give up the life I fought so hard to build?

Chapter 1

The full moon hung high in the sky, casting its silver light over the clearing filled with celebration. The sound of laughter, cheerful voices, and clinking glasses filled the air as the wolves of the pack celebrated Kian’s coronation as Alpha. He was at the center of it all, surrounded by gazes of admiration and respect. To everyone, Kian was the perfect leader: strong, confident, and untouchable.

I stood leaning against a tree at the edge of the clearing, watching from a distance. This wasn’t my party, nor my victory. Kian had been my friend for as long as I could remember, but tonight he felt distant, unreachable. He belonged to the pack now in a way I never would.

I wrapped my arms around myself, trying to suppress the emptiness threatening to take over. Why was I even here? To watch Kian begin a new life, a future that didn’t include someone like me? Perhaps it would’ve been better not to come at all.

“Amara.”

His voice pulled me from my thoughts, deep and firm yet tinged with that soft undertone only Kian had. I turned slowly, and there he was, standing just a few steps away. Even in the dim light, Kian’s golden eyes shone, reflecting the moonlight. He looked so… perfect, so untouchable, and yet so close.

“Why are you out here?” He moved closer, his arms crossed casually, but his eyes analyzed me intently. “The party is inside, with everyone else.”

I shrugged, avoiding his gaze. “I needed some time alone.”

“Amara, you should be there. You’re part of the pack.”

I let out a humorless laugh, shaking my head. “Part of the pack? Since when? I’m only here because you all pitied me as a child.”

Kian frowned, stepping closer. “That’s never been true. You know that.”

I swallowed hard, unable to meet his gaze. I knew Kian cared about me. He’d always been my friend, my protector. But that didn’t mean I truly had a place here. It didn’t mean I was like them.

“You always do this,” he said, his voice lower now. “You always push yourself aside, as if you’re not enough. But you are, Amara. More than enough.”

My heart raced. His words carried a weight I couldn’t ignore, an intensity that left me speechless. Before I could respond, he took another step closer and held my hand.

Kian’s touch was warm, firm, familiar. But this time, it was different. A shiver ran through me, and my breath caught in my throat.

“Kian… what are you doing?” I whispered, my voice trembling.

“Something I should’ve done a long time ago.”

He leaned closer to me, and for a moment, everything stopped. The sound of the distant party, the wind rustling through the trees, even my own thoughts vanished. There was only Kian, his eyes on mine, his face drawing nearer until his lips touched mine.

When we pulled apart, my world felt different. Everything felt different. We sat on the grass, far from the clearing, under the starry sky. The silence between us was comfortable, but my heart was still racing, confused by what had just happened.

“I’ve never seen you like this,” he said, breaking the silence.

“Like what?” I asked, unsure of what he meant.

“So… distant.” He sighed. “You’ve always been by my side, Amara. Always. And I need you now more than ever.”

I looked at him, trying to understand what those words meant. Kian had always been my safe haven, my closest friend, but what happened that night… was different. And I knew it was dangerous.

“You’re the Alpha now, Kian,” I said softly. “Your life has changed. There’s no room for someone like me.”

“You always say that.” He shook his head, frustrated. “You think just because you don’t have pure wolf blood, you don’t belong. But you do. I feel it.”

I wanted to believe him more than anything. But years of rejection and judgmental looks had left deep scars. I knew that even if Kian accepted me, the pack never would.

“I don’t know, Kian…”

He held my face in his hands, forcing me to look at him. “You don’t have to know now. Just… stay with me tonight.”

And I did. Against all my instincts, against the voice in my head screaming for me to run, I stayed. Because that night, under the moonlight and Kian’s gaze, it felt like I’d finally found a place where I belonged.

The next morning, as the sun began to rise, I woke up. The clearing was silent, the world seemed calm. But something felt wrong. I could feel it in the air, a tension that hadn’t been there before.

I stood up slowly, searching for Kian. He wasn’t there. My heart began to beat faster as I quickly dressed and made my way toward the main clearing.

And then, I saw him.

Kian stood in the center, surrounded by members of the pack. But he wasn’t alone. Beside him was a tall, elegant woman with hair as black as night and eyes that seemed to shine silver. She held Kian’s hand, and there was something between them—a connection that was palpable, undeniable.

My chest tightened, and the words escaped before I could stop them. “Who is she?”

Kian looked at me, his face a mixture of surprise and… guilt.

“Amara,” he began, his voice hesitant. “This is Selene. My… fated mate.”

The world stopped.

I felt my heart shatter into a million pieces, each one more painful than the last. I stared at him, waiting for him to say something more, something that could ease the overwhelming pain growing inside me. But he said nothing.

I knew what this meant. Selene was Kian’s destined mate, the natural choice. And I… was nothing.

Without a word, I turned and began to walk away. I heard Kian call after me, but I didn’t stop. I couldn’t. Because, in that moment, I realized I never truly belonged there.

And maybe I never belonged anywhere.
